Output 6dbd13f7f266cbb526bda0049c03fc7bb9fd6003dbdd33a8f136db417b4d3c20:16

value
554365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f80bf956d8c88b9071f9ed50f0d96fff29ecb266 OP_EQUAL
address
3QJZr5rZ7owEHeJ8oVUnzzZYGHkV3VNxrm
transaction
6dbd13f7f266cbb526bda0049c03fc7bb9fd6003dbdd33a8f136db417b4d3c20
confirmations
172445
spent
true